Christology and Global Ethics
Encountering the Poor in a Pluralist Reality

Christology and Global Ethics offers a comprehensive approach to Christology that combines the Bible, theology, and ethics, and presents a dynamic understanding of faith in Jesus that embodies it ethically in reality. It demonstrates how different areas of theology, including theological bioethics, are related and form a unity around the mystery of Christ and the faith experience of a Christian community. It provides an excellent introduction to theological studies and method.

Alexandre A. Martins, PhD, holds a joint position as associate professor in the Theology Department and College of Nursing at Marquette University, working on bioethics, social ethics, and liberation theology. He is the regional coordinator of the Catholic Theological Ethics in the World Church for Latin America and the Caribbean and serves as vice-president of the Brazilian Society of Moral Theology.
